<p><span style="color: #ff0000;"><strong>Pemberton&rsquo;s commercial and development market continues to show steady activity in 2026.</strong></span></p>
<p>Several industrial properties have sold so far this year, with a combined value of just over&nbsp;$4.1 million and an average sale price of approximately $1.37 million. Sales range from a 0.48-acre industrial lot at $949,000 to improved properties trading between $1.25 million and $1.9 million.</p>
<p>What stands out is the continued demand for well-located industrial land and flexible commercial space. Buyers are looking closely at usable site area, existing buildings, servicing, access and future development potential. With a limited supply of commercial and industrial property in Pemberton, strong opportunities continue to attract attention.</p>
<p>Pricing remains property-specific. The difference between vacant land, strata space and improved sites can be significant. For owners considering a sale, understanding current demand and positioning the property properly remain critical.&nbsp;</p>

<p>I just posted the Royal LePage June Q2 report and compared it to the recent BC Real Estate Association Report for July.<br><br>The two reports are aligned overall, but they measure different things. BCREA highlights improving sales across BC, while Royal LePage focuses on some price declines in Greater Vancouver. The combination suggests early stabilization, not a strong recovery.<br><br>Royal LePage&rsquo;s latest Greater Vancouver report describes a market with improving activity but continued price pressure. Royal LePage reported a 4.5% annual decline in Greater Vancouver&rsquo;s aggregate home price and forecasts prices will finish 2026 approximately 3.5% below last year. Together, the reports suggest buyers are gradually returning, but higher inventory and cautious consumer confidence continue to favour well-prepared buyers overall.<br><br>The Real Estate Association Report is cautiously optimistic about sales momentum, whereas Royal LePage remains more guarded because prices are still declining. Those positions are not contradictory. Sales activity generally needs to improve before sustained price growth returns.<br><br></p>

      <description><![CDATA[<p>According to Royal LePage&rsquo;s 2026 second quarter housing report, the Canadian housing market began to regain momentum in May after a slow start to the year and, in several regions, that activity is now carrying into the summer. </p>
<p><br>The report suggests buyers have not disappeared. Many have simply been taking their time. With more inventory available in some markets, they can compare options and wait for the right property. Ongoing economic uncertainty is also influencing when and how people make a move.</p>
<p><br> A few trends I am watching are buyer confidence, inventory levels, and the impact of inflation on interest rates. While inflation increased in May, the Bank of Canada has held its key lending rate at 2.25 per cent since October 2025. Even if rates move modestly higher, today&rsquo;s buyers appear to be responding strategically rather than reacting quickly. </p>
<p><br>For sellers, this means pricing and presentation remain especially important. Buyers are active, but they are selective. For buyers, there may be more time to assess value and negotiate. </p>

      <description><![CDATA[<p data-start="94" data-end="444"><span style="font-size: medium;">After a long winter and continued economic uncertainty, Canada&rsquo;s typical spring momentum arrived later than usual. Nationally, aggregate home prices declined 2.0% year over year in Q1, though values edged up 0.7% compared to the previous quarter. Vancouver saw a 4.5% annual decline, while Toronto softened similarly. Montreal, notably, posted gains.</span></p>
<p data-start="446" data-end="642"><span style="font-size: medium;">That said, the full story isn&rsquo;t in the headlines. Over the past several weeks, activity has noticeably improved. Showings are up. Well-priced homes are moving. Buyers are engaging more decisively.</span></p>
<p data-start="644" data-end="778"><span style="font-size: medium;">While caution remains part of the landscape, early signs suggest the market may be finding its footing as we move further into spring.</span></p>
